Llama vs. ChatGPT: The similarities

Regardless of their well-known variations, Llama and ChatGPT share a stunning variety of foundational options and core capabilities.

  • Textual content technology: At a excessive degree, each Llama and ChatGPT are basically related in producing textual content. They use the identical transformer-based structure to foretell the following phrase, which permits them to create all kinds of content material, from poems and emails to code and essays. 
  • Studying: Each fashions now possess a classy understanding of context, permitting them to keep up lengthy, coherent conversations with out ‘forgetting’ earlier particulars, due to massive context home windows (128K tokens or extra). Additional, they’ve advanced past easy textual content; each at the moment are natively multimodal, that means they will perceive and analyze visible inputs. This lets you add photos, paperwork, and charts for them to interpret, opening up a brand new world of use circumstances from analyzing knowledge in a graph to describing the contents of a photograph.
  • Coding: On the subject of serving to you code, Llama and ChatGPT are principally two peas in a pod. You’ll be able to simply inform both one what you need in plain English, they usually’ll spit out the precise code for you in a complete bunch of various programming languages. They’re each clutch for dealing with a variety of duties — whether or not it’s beginning a venture from scratch, determining some difficult logic, writing assessments to verify your stuff works, and even translating code from an outdated language to a brand new one.
  • Translation: For frequent languages, each do an ideal job of translating textual content precisely. They’re sensible sufficient to know the actual that means behind phrases, to allow them to accurately deal with slang and distinctive sayings. Each instruments can translate massive items of textual content, like a complete doc, without delay.

1. Summarization

Within the preliminary take a look at, I tasked each ChatGPT and Llama with summarizing a G2 article about Canva’s increasing person base past the design group, with the strict instruction to summarize it into precisely three bullet factors underneath a 50-word restrict.

ChatGPT broke down who makes use of Canva, what they love about it (just like the intuitive interface), and even touched on the frequent complaints. Truthfully, it felt like a balanced mini-review. The one drawback? It fully blew previous the phrase rely, handing me 68 phrases once I particularly requested for underneath 50.

summarization

Llama, however, went for a straight-up enterprise abstract. It targeted on Canva’s market recreation plan, highlighting how its easy-to-use mannequin and viral options led to that massive valuation. The spectacular half is that it adopted all my guidelines completely, giving me three clear bullet factors that clocked in at simply 42 phrases.

Screenshot 2025-06-23 at 6.31.43 AM-1

Llama’s response is ideal should you simply want a fast enterprise abstract. However ChatGPT’s reply actually will get to the center of the query by specializing in the precise person expertise — the great and the dangerous. It paints a a lot clearer image of why non-designers are flocking to the device, which actually makes its abstract far more useful and insightful for this dialog. A facet observe: Llama went overboard with the analysis by including data from exterior sources, which went towards the immediate.

Despite the fact that it ignored the phrase rely, ChatGPT was the clear winner for me. The standard of its user-focused abstract was merely extra vital than sticking to the foundations, making it the standout selection.

Winner: ChatGPT

4. Coding 

Subsequent, I moved on to a coding problem. As somebody who is not an expert coder, I used to be curious to see how useful these AI instruments may very well be with a sensible job, so I challenged each of them to put in writing the code for a primary password generator.

I used to be impressed with ChatGPT’s code. Once I pasted it into a web based compiler, it ran flawlessly on the primary attempt. The password generator was totally purposeful, permitting me to create a password and duplicate it to my clipboard with a single click on. Aesthetically, the ultimate output was wonderful, presenting a clear {and professional} person interface neatly organized in a centered field.

coding with chatgpt

Llama’s code, nevertheless, did not do as nicely. It did present a field on the display, but it surely appeared very plain and old style. The larger drawback was that it was damaged — I could not make a brand new password or copy it. Ultimately, it simply could not do the primary factor I requested for. 

coding with llama

For the coding take a look at, the ultimate choice is simple: ChatGPT wins, and it wasn’t even shut. In case you want code that really works, particularly should you’re not an skilled, ChatGPT is unquestionably the higher selection.

Winner: ChatGPT

7. Actual-time net search

To check their real-time net capabilities, I challenged each AI instruments to seek out and summarize the three most present information tales about synthetic intelligence, aiming to see which mannequin had essentially the most up-to-the-minute data.

ChatGPT search was good at discovering the correct matters, but it surely acquired confused when it tried to place the sentences collectively. It noticed the phrases “Pope” and “AI warning” and related them to the incorrect pope from its reminiscence. This type of mistake occurs as a result of the AI typically messes up details about time or connects the incorrect individual to the correct occasion, making a sentence that appears right however is definitely false.

web search with chatgpt

Llama solely targeted on new discoveries in science and analysis. It advised me about new concepts like utilizing gentle for computer systems, AI-designed cement, and robotic pores and skin. The tales have been detailed and plausible, they usually have been extra about new expertise than large information that impacts all of society. Despite the fact that it did not present the place the information got here from, there have been no clear errors within the details.

web search with llama

Finally, this problem was a lesson in belief and reliability. Whereas ChatGPT’s matters felt extra like main information headlines, its spectacular output was fully undermined by a crucial factual error. Llama, although extra conservative with its selection of scientific information, was factually sound and reliable. Since accuracy is an important issue for any news-related job, Llama’s reliable efficiency makes it the decisive winner.

Winner: Llama

1. Is Llama 3.1 nearly as good as ChatGPT?

Llama 3.1 is very aggressive and even surpasses ChatGPT in some areas, however ChatGPT nonetheless holds an edge in others, significantly in person expertise and sure reasoning duties.

2. Is Llama free to make use of?

Sure, all variations of Llama, together with Llama 2 and Llama 3, are free to obtain and use for particular person tasks, analysis, and experimentation. The required recordsdata, together with mannequin weights, are accessible to the general public.

3. Is Llama cheaper than GPT?

Sure, in most situations, Llama is cheaper than GPT, however the actual price distinction is determined by how you utilize the fashions. The elemental distinction lies of their licensing and distribution: Meta’s Llama fashions are open-source, whereas OpenAI’s GPT fashions are proprietary.

4. Can I run Llama domestically by myself laptop for privateness?

Sure, completely. Working Llama domestically is among the largest attracts for builders and privacy-conscious customers.

8. Can Llama 3 be used commercially like ChatGPT?

Sure, Llama 3 is free for business use and analysis, permitting you to construct and promote merchandise with it. Not like ChatGPT’s pay-per-use API, Llama 3 is royalty-free, although firms with over 700 million month-to-month customers should search a separate license from Meta.

Llama vs ChatGPT: My remaining verdict

In these head-to-head trials, ChatGPT proved to be an distinctive device for inventive and generative duties. It excelled within the coding problem, produced photorealistic photos, and generated extra insightful, imaginative concepts for scripts and summaries. It’s the perfect selection when the aim is to construct a sophisticated asset from scratch, whether or not that is purposeful code or inventive content material. Its main weak point, nevertheless, is factual reliability, as demonstrated within the information search, that means its outputs require cautious verification.

Llama, in distinction, demonstrated superior efficiency in duties requiring factual accuracy and logical reasoning. It gained the information take a look at by offering verifiable data with out fabrication and confirmed spectacular analytical capabilities in its strategy to the poem evaluation. This makes Llama the extra appropriate AI when the precedence is reliable analysis and a grounded, step-by-step assistant. Its important weak spot was within the coding problem, the place it failed to provide a working consequence.

Subsequently, the decision is obvious:

  • ChatGPT for duties that require technology, similar to coding, creating photos, or brainstorming formidable inventive ideas.
  • Llama when your main want is analysis, factual accuracy, or a extra conservative and logical associate for evaluation.

Ultimately, it isn’t about discovering one AI to rule all of them. It’s about realizing you’ve completely different, highly effective instruments in your toolbox and choosing the right one for the job.
